HTML CSS Javascript : 基本功(包括 ES6),不做赘述
JQuery系列, 包括 JQuery, JQuery-ui, JQuery-mobile, WidgetFactory... 三年前在做控件开发的时候使用的主要技术栈, 并且熟悉SVG,Canvas以及相应工具库如 Raphael.js, 得益于主要负责开发图表控件, 也比较熟悉 Echarts 等图表库的配置。
MVWhatever框架:
自己首选 React, 熟悉模块化,组件化的项目结构, 理解函数式组件拓展, 熟练运用 Redux 等相应数据流管理。
有过3个月Vue实战开发经验, vue-router, Vuex等一套SinglePage项目架构比较熟悉。
AngularJS是近一年主要使用的前端框架, 使用 ui-router 作为单页路由支持。
Angular2及其以上 在接手的某一个项目中用到过, 个人感觉Angular2不仅仅是个前端框架, 更是一个客户端开发平台, 功能非常强大, 但架构过于繁琐, 不喜欢。
Backbone是我MVC理念的入门框架, 至今任然觉得是最纯粹的Javascript MVC解决方案。
Webpack 构建前端工程 ( 终于熬过了 webpack4 之前的时代 )。
NodeJS基本api以及 server框架, 目前使用 koa 较多。
有过 React Native 开发经验, 但这已经是 1 年前 RN 刚发布没多久的事情了。
Wijmo Component : 葡萄城前端控件集合(收费), 我负责其中的各类图表控件:https://www.grapecity.com.cn/developer/wijmojs
新浪微客通系统: 面向企业的微博广告投放系统, 前端项目基于 Backbone 搭建, jquery提供基本工具库, underscore作为模板引擎。
钞市App: 中腾信金融服务App,基于React Native搭建, Redux管理数据流。